Digital consumers put the “me” in media, so “yesterday’s framework” must change: O’Farrell


TORONTO – "It wasn’t so long ago that we lived in a society dominated by broadcast mass media operating with analog technology," reminisced Canadian Association of Broadcasters CEO Glenn O'Farrell in a speech on Thursday. A veteran of the broadcast world (O'Farrell launched CanWest Global's Quebec properties), O'Farrell and the association is struggling with the new media world. "(W)hile mass media is still a powerful force, the universe is becoming more and more populated by narrowly targeted digital media offerings," he told those gathered at the Broadcast Executives Society lunch at the Four Seasons Hotel.
